
43 - Small Business Loans
11/01/16 • 29 min
The processes, policies and circumstances of bank loans have been changing rapidly with the growth of technology Dennis Zink chats with Ty Kiisel, small business expert, author and representative of online lender OnDeck, to understand the changes and how they might apply to your small business
